Jupyter Notebook

Jupyter Notebook
Codigo de programacion.

Jupyter Notebook es una aplicación web de código abierto que permite crear y compartir documentos interactivos que contienen código en vivo, visualizaciones, texto explicativo y otros elementos multimedia. Es ampliamente utilizado en el campo de la ciencia de datos, la investigación y la educación para desarrollar y presentar proyectos que combinan código, resultados y explicaciones.

¿Qué es Jupyter Notebook?

Jupyter Notebook es una aplicación web que permite crear y compartir documentos interactivos. Estos documentos contienen código ejecutable en diferentes lenguajes de programación, como Python, R, Julia y otros. Además del código, se pueden incluir texto explicativo, imágenes, gráficos y fórmulas matemáticas.

¿Cómo se utiliza Jupyter Notebook?

Para utilizar Jupyter Notebook, se accede a través de un navegador web. Una vez abierto, se pueden crear nuevos documentos o abrir documentos existentes. Dentro de un documento, se pueden agregar celdas que contengan código o texto. Las celdas de código se pueden ejecutar de forma interactiva, lo que permite ver los resultados de inmediato. También se pueden agregar visualizaciones, tablas, ecuaciones y otros elementos multimedia.

¿Cuáles son las ventajas de utilizar Jupyter Notebook?

Jupyter Notebook ofrece varias ventajas, como:

  • Interactividad: Permite ejecutar y modificar código de forma interactiva, lo que facilita la experimentación y la visualización de los resultados.
  • Documentación enriquecida: Permite combinar código, texto explicativo, gráficos y otros elementos multimedia en un solo documento, lo que facilita la comunicación de ideas y resultados.
  • Compatibilidad con varios lenguajes: Admite diferentes lenguajes de programación, lo que brinda flexibilidad para trabajar con diferentes tecnologías y bibliotecas.
  • Compartir y colaborar: Los documentos de Jupyter Notebook se pueden compartir fácilmente, lo que facilita la colaboración y la reproducibilidad de los análisis y proyectos.
  • Amplia comunidad y ecosistema: Jupyter Notebook cuenta con una comunidad activa que ofrece soporte, recursos y extensiones adicionales para ampliar sus funcionalidades.

¿Cuáles son algunas aplicaciones de Jupyter Notebook?

Jupyter Notebook tiene diversas aplicaciones en campos como la ciencia de datos, la investigación, la educación y la visualización de datos. Algunas de las aplicaciones comunes incluyen análisis de datos, modelado estadístico, aprendizaje automático, simulaciones, presentaciones interactivas y enseñanza de programación.

¿Es Jupyter Notebook adecuado para principiantes en programación?

Jupyter Notebook puede ser utilizado por principiantes en programación, ya que ofrece una interfaz amigable y permite combinar código con explicaciones detalladas. Además, la comunidad de Jupyter proporciona recursos y tutoriales para ayudar a los principiantes a familiarizarse con la herramienta y aprender los conceptos básicos de la programación.

En resumen, Jupyter Notebook es una aplicación web que permite crear documentos interactivos con código ejecutable, texto explicativo y otros elementos multimedia. Es ampliamente utilizado en ciencia de datos, investigación y educación. Jupyter Notebook ofrece ventajas como la interactividad, la documentación enriquecida, la compatibilidad con varios lenguajes, la capacidad de compartir y colaborar, y una amplia comunidad de usuarios. Es una herramienta versátil con aplicaciones en diferentes campos y adecuada tanto para principiantes como para usuarios más avanzados en programación.